About us

Equiteq is a fast-growing global boutique M&A advisory firm specializing in IT / Digital Services, Consulting, and the broader knowledge economy. With offices across New York, Boston, Atlanta, London, Singapore, Bengaluru and Sydney, we’re the go-to advisor for founder-led and sponsor-backed firms navigating the most dynamic sector in M&A today.

We’re deep sector specialists. Our clients trust us because we understand their world, build genuine relationships, and deliver outcomes that matter.

We hire people who are driven to deliver exceptional client outcomes, committed to growing their craft, and eager to leave a mark on our firm’s reputation as the premier advisor in the knowledge economy.

About this role

Associates are at the heart of what we do. You’ll be the analytical engine on every deal — owning key workstreams across both origination and execution, and sitting at the table on live transactions from day one.

You’ll sharpen your quantitative skills and commercial instincts, build real relationships with C-suite clients, and work alongside a tight-knit team that invests in your development.

Our goal is simple: turn great Associates into seasoned M&A professionals and genuine sector experts.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Build and own complex quantitative analyses across sell-side and buy-side mandates, including valuation models, forecast models, merger and buyout analyses
  • Lead the creation of pitchbooks, CIMs, and other high-impact transaction and marketing materials
  • Drive and manage critical process workstreams end-to-end
  • Serve as a primary point of contact for internal and external counterparties across your deal teams
  • Mentor Analysts and serve as a trusted technical and cultural resource on your team
  • Shape Equiteq’s thought leadership through sharp research and analysis on our coverage sectors and M&A market trends
  • Contribute to business development, daily operations, and the culture that makes Equiteq a great place to build a career
What we are looking for
Experience:
  • 3+ years of experience at a reputable investment banking practice with a core focus on M&A
  • Strong quantitative and analytical foundation in accounting, financial modelling and valuation
  • Solid understanding of the M&A process and the commercial dynamics that drive decisions at every stage of a transaction
  • Excellent written and verbal communicator; you can distill complexity and present with confidence
  • Excel and PowerPoint fluency; familiarity with CapitalIQ, Factset, or PitchBook is a plus
  • Meticulous attention to detail — you set a high bar for yourself and the work
  • Proven ability to manage workstreams, guide Analysts, and keep teams aligned, even under deal pressure
  • Relevant sector knowledge preferred but not required
Education/Qualifications:
  • FINRA SIE, Series 79 and Series 63 licenses will be required

Compensation

The expected salary range for this position is between $160,000 to $200,000 annually. The offered salary may vary based upon various factors including individual experience and skills.

Equiteq employees are also eligible to participate in a discretionary bonus scheme, based on personal and team performance, and receive a range of benefits including medical, dental and vision insurance, 401k match and a minimum of 20 days PTO.
